Forklift Worker Burned in Explosion at Long Island Industrial Plant
A worker at an industrial plant on Long Island is being treated for second-degree burns over 50 percent of his body after a propane tank powering a forklift expoloded.
A fire official says the critically injured 41-year-old male victim was taken to Nassau University Medical Center.
The man was employed at an industrial complex in Melville. The fire official says officials are investigating whether the explosion happened as the forklift operator was changing a propane tank.
The Suffolk County Police Department could not be immediately reached for comment.
